Underpinning Service in Tampa, FL
Underpinning services involve strengthening and st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ues such as uneven settling, shifting, or structural movement. This process typically includes installing additional support beneath existing footings or replacing compromised foundation elements to ensure the stability and safety of a property. Projects requiring underpinning often involve older homes, buildings experiencing noticeable cracks or uneven floors, or properties where soil conditions have caused shifting over time. Homeowners should understand the specific signs of foundation problems and consider the scope of work needed to restore stability before requesting underpinning services.
Property owners usually seek underpinning to prevent further structural damage and to maintain the integrity of their homes or buildings. It is important to evaluate the extent of foundation movement, the type of soil in the area, and the overall condition of the existing foundation before proceeding. Clear communication about the property’s history, current issues, and desired outcomes can help determine the most appropriate underpinning approach. Consulting with experienced professionals can provide insights into the best solutions for stabilizing a property and ensuring long-term durability.

Common Underpinning Service Jobs
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and stabilizes settling or shifting foundations for long-term stability.
Pier and Beam Support - repairs and reinforces pier and beam systems to prevent structural issues.
Basement Underpinning - provides support and leveling for basement floors affected by settling.
Concrete Underpinning - enhances the load-bearing capacity of concrete slabs that have cracked or shifted.
Structural Reinforcement - adds support to existing structures to improve safety and durability.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ions to prevent future foundation movement and damage.
Underpinning Service Questions
What is underpinning service? Under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ing the foundation of a property to address issues like settling or shifting.
When is underpinning necessary? Underpinning is recommended when there are signs of foundation movement, such as cracks in walls or uneven floors.
What types of projects require underpinning? Projects include fixing foundation settlement, supporting new additions, or repairing damaged basement walls.
How does underpinning improve property stability? It enhances stability by reinforcing the foundation, preventing further shifting and structural problems.
